Wabassus Lake

Grand Lake Stream, ME · Bank Access · Public

Wabassus Lake is a public bank access on Wabassus Lake near Grand Lake Stream, Maine. This beginner-level spot offers kayaking, canoeing, paddleboarding. Amenities include boat ramp, parking. Best visited in summer.

About This Location

Lake access at Wabassus Lake near Grand Lake Stream, Maine. Good for kayaking and canoeing.

Situated on Wabassus Lake in Maine, Wabassus Lake is a launch point for kayakers, canoeists, and SUP enthusiasts.

Kayaking is the most popular activity here, with the water conditions supporting a range of skill levels. Canoeists can enjoy the calmer sections for a relaxed paddle. The Northeast offers seasonal paddling with vibrant fall foliage and warm summer days on the water.

Conditions here tend to be calm and sheltered, making it suitable for paddlers of all skill levels. Plan your visit for June through August. Facilities include boat ramp and parking.

At about 10 min from Grand Lake Stream, Wabassus Lake is a practical choice for paddlers based in the Grand Lake Stream area.
